Video A man surfs the Belharra giant waves some two kilometers off the coast of the French basque country town of Urrugne on January 7, 2014. Thanks to certain climatic conditions in autumn and winter, a strong swell hits the Belharra Perdun underwater spur enabling a 10 to 15 metre wave to form. This wave, Europe's only giant wave, is only surfed by experts who are towed out by a water scooter.    AFP PHOTO / GAIZKA IROZ

Surfers take on 15m waves in France

Daring surfers descend on south-west France to attempt the 'Belharra Break' as weather conditions push the swell to 15 metres.
